PDA

View Full Version : مارکو کانتو به عنوان مدیر محصول دلفی بیشتر بر چه چیزهایی تمرکز کرده است:



BORHAN TEC
شنبه 27 آبان 1391, 12:48 عصر
سلام
همانطور که میدانید Marco Cantu چند روز پیش به عنوان Delphi Product Manager انتخاب شد. یکی از اساسی ترین مسائلی که ذهن برنامه نویسان را مشغول کرده است این میباشد که آقای Cantu بیشتر بر روی چه چیزهایی تمرکز خواهد کرد. خوشبختانه امروز لیستی از مواردی که آقای مارکو کانتو بیشتر می خواهد بر روی آنها تمرکز کند منتشر شد که به نظر من خیلی جالب است:

01 - Delphi ORM
02 - Additional features for DataSnap: security, load balancing, fail over
03 - Un-dockable form designer for VCL and FMX
04 - Improved code optimization
05 - Native control support for iOS/Android/etc
06 - MVC for Web App Development
07 - Dependency Injection Framework
08 - BiDi: better support in VCL, add support in FMX
09 - Accesssibility support in FMX
10 - IDE options, packages migration when installing new version
11 - Remove Package/Component compiler version dependencies
12 - Parallel / Concurrency support
13 - Garbage Collection

به نظر من اگر واقعاً به تمامی این موارد مخصوصاً مورد1 و 2 و 5 و 6 و 8 و 13 پرداخته شود باید شاهد پیشرفتهای بسیار بزرگی در دلفی باشیم. :متفکر:
یک مورد هم خیلی برایم جالب است و آن هم این است که احتمال دارد با اضافه شدن مورد 7 آقای Nick Hodges باز هم به گروه توسعه دهندگان دلفی باز گردد. البته این نظر شخصی من است و شاید هم اینطور نشود ولی امیدوارم که این اتفاق بیفتد، چون به اعتقاد من حضور دوباره این شخص در تیم دلفی خیلی می تواند با ارزش باشد. :لبخندساده:

منبع:
http://www.delphifeeds.com/go/s/98130

موفق باشید...

Felony
شنبه 27 آبان 1391, 13:04 عصر
oh my god !


به نظر من اگر واقعاً به تمامی این موارد مخصوصاً مورد1 و 2 و 5 و 6 و 8 و 13 پرداخته شود باید شاهد پیشرفتهای بسیار بزرگی در دلفی باشیم.
+ مورد 12 که نرم افزارهای تخصصی و تجاری دارن با سرعت زیادی بهش سوئیچ میکنن .
کاش برنامه ای هم در دستور کارشون قرار بدن تا یه دستی هم به سر و روی مرحوم Kylix بکشن .

با توجه به کتاب هایی که مارکو نوشته و با توجه به ایده های بالا معلومه مارکو دقیقا از کمی و کاستی های دلفی خبر داره و ایده های بسیار جالبی رو مطرح کرده ، انشالله به زودی این موارد رو در Roadmap دلفی ببینیم ، امیدوارم بتونه از پس مدیریت این تیم با این ایده ها بر بیاد که اگر اینطور باشه فصل جدید برای دلفی رقم خواهد خورد .

BORHAN TEC
شنبه 27 آبان 1391, 13:20 عصر
به نظر من حیاتی ترین مورد برای ما ایرانی ها پشتیبانی بهتر از راست به چپ است که از تمامی دوستان تقاضا دارم که به موردی که در لینک زیر قرار دارد رای دهند:
http://delphi.uservoice.com/forums/4432-general/suggestions/2231089-better-support-for-bidirectional-user-interfaces

BORHAN TEC
شنبه 27 آبان 1391, 19:05 عصر
کاش برنامه ای هم در دستور کارشون قرار بدن تا یه دستی هم به سر و روی مرحوم Kylix بکشن .
به نظر من خیلی نمیشه روی kylix مانور داد و فکر می کنم که این کار اصلاً درست نباشد. پروژه kylix به این خاطر شکست خورد که مبتنی بر Qt بود و موقعی که Borland با شرکت Trolltech(صاحب پروژه Qt در قدیم) اختلاف پیدا کرد پروژه Kylix از هم پاشید. از طرفی هم لینوکس در بین کاربران خانگی بازار داغی ندارد که Embarcadero روی آن سرمایه گذاری کند. بیشترین کاربرد لینوکس در سرورها است. اگر دلفی حداقل برای برنامه های سمت سرور لینوکس آماده می شد خیلی عالی بود. من خودم شخصاً خیلی دوست دارم که دلفی امکان ساخت برنامه های GUI تحت لینوکس را داشته باشد ولی بعید می دانم که EMBT فعلاً چنین عقیده ای داشته باشد. ولی از آنجایی که FireMonkey از همان ابتدا به صورت Cross-Platform طراحی شده است خیلی هم دور از ذهن نیست که بعداً این امکان به دلفی اضافه شود ولی در حال حاضر انجام شدن یا نشدن این کار کاملاً مبهم است. در انجام این کار مهم ترین مشکل پیاده سازی و یا توسعه یک فریم ورک است و نه کامپایلر! چرا که کامپایلر OS X هم در سال 2009/2010 آماده شده بود ولی همانطور که می دانید این کامپایلر در نسخه XE2 به دلفی اضافه شد، یعنی موقعی که ساخت FireMonkey کامل شد. در حالت کلی به نظر من اگر قرار است که یک قابلیت به دلفی اضافه شود و بعداً منسوخ شود همان بهتر که از اول این قابلیت اضافه نشود تا تکلیف خودمان را بهتر بدانیم.

Felony
شنبه 27 آبان 1391, 19:23 عصر
بلاخره من نفهمیدم پشتیبانی از Linux رو دوست داری یه نه ؟!

درسته که Linux بازار کوچکتری نسبت به ویندوز داره ولی بازارش خیلی تخصصی و مناسب کارهای تجاری و علمی و تحقیقاتی هست ، روی اکثر سیستم های Embedded از Linux و مشتقات Unix استفاده میشه که در حال حاظر دارن خیلی فراگیر میشن ، از سیستم های کنترلر بگیر تا سیستم های روباتیک و پروژه های مکاترونیک ، اگر بخوایم عادلانه قضاوت کنیم Unix تو بعضی از موارد واقعا قدرتمند عمل میکنه و براش مستندات و نمونه کدهای زیادی پیدا میشه ( مثلا Parallel Programming ) .


به نظر من اگر قرار است که یک قابلیت به دلفی اضافه شود و بعداً منسوخ شود همان بهتر که از اول این قابلیت اضافه نشود تا تکلیف خودمان را بهتر بدانیم.
یک قابلیت وقتی منسوخ میشه که دیگه کاربرد نداشته باشه یا مشکلاتی در پیاده سازی اون بوده باشه که در نسخه های جدید رفعش کردن و نسخه قبلی رو deprecate اعلام میکنن ، Kylix منسوخ نشد ، فقط توسعه داده نشد ، مشکلی نداشت که بخواد منسوخ بشه .

BORHAN TEC
شنبه 27 آبان 1391, 19:34 عصر
سلام

بلاخره من نفهمیدم پشتیبانی از Linux رو دوست داری یه نه ؟!
من که خیلی دوست دارم ولی مثل اینکه Embarcadero فعلاً خیلی دوست نداره!:اشتباه: درسته که در محیطهای دسکتاپ لینوکس بازار زیادی نداره ولی به نظر من بهترین و پایدارترین سیستم عاملی است که تا به حال ساخته شده است و حتی استفاده از آن در کاربردهای صنعتی به دلیل پایداری بالا نسبت به بقیه سیستم عامل ها توجیه بیشتری دارد.

یک قابلیت وقتی منسوخ میشه که دیگه کاربرد نداشته باشه یا مشکلاتی در پیاده سازی اون بوده باشه که در نسخه های جدید رفعش کردن و نسخه قبلی رو deprecate اعلام میکنن ، Kylix منسوخ نشد ، فقط توسعه داده نشد ، مشکلی نداشت که بخواد منسوخ بشه .
به نظر من کیلیکس منسوخ شد.:ناراحت: چرا که با Qt به شدت گره خورده بود و به خاطر اختلاف پیش آمده بین Borland و Trolltech دیگر عملاً امکان توسعه نداشت و کاملاً شکست خورد.:افسرده: